Sqrrl has been acquired by Amazon and became a part of Amazon Web Services. It has been removed from the DB-Engines ranking.
DescriptionOpen Source Operational and Transactional Enterprise NoSQL Document DatabaseRDF4J is a Java framework for processing RDF data, supporting both memory-based and a disk-based storage.DBMS for the Web with a mechanism to push updated query results to applications in realtime.Adaptable, secure NoSQL built on Apache AccumuloWakandaDB is embedded in a server that provides a REST API and a server-side javascript engine to access data
